Youthlink

YouthLink is a collective space for youth to progress in the Auroville spirit of service and evolution of consciousness.YouthLink is an organization that provides information and space for young adults to organize events, education, and projects.

YouthLink is an educational activity and a service under the Auroville Foundation.


How YouthLink began

The Auroville Retreat was a large community process held in March 2015, with several months of work in advance preparation. The Vision Task Force, namely consisting of members from Auroville’s Governing Board, International Advisory Council and Working Committee initiated this process, inviting all Aurovilians to participate.

The process created space for the residents of the Auroville community to reflect on the themes of Growth, Economy, Town Planning, Bioregion, Education, Governance and Youth. The young adults participating in this retreat agreed to start an initiative together to help address the concerns regarding their own generation. And so YouthLink was born.


YouthLink is

A space for young adults to explore themselves and discover their offering for the world.

An opportunity to explore ‘community’ as a central theme for the evolution of humankind.

An invite to older mentors to share their wisdom with the future generations.

A bridge between Auroville, its bioregion, India and the world.
